Here in Massachusetts, things have gone from bad to worse, or at least from untested to tested. The total is now 1838 cases, up 679 from yesterday (59%). We also have 4 new deaths, all over 70 and most with pre-existing conditions. The jump is mostly due to testing by Quest, whose numbers have gone up from 379 positive out of over 5,000 tested yesterday to 805 positive out of over 9,000 tested today. The state comes in a distant second with 4,774 tested. LabCorp remains in third place, and the lab count is up to thirteen, plus "other".
